The cheapest way to get from Walsall to Burntwood is to drive which costs £2 - £4 and takes 17 min.
The fastest way to get from Walsall to Burntwood is to taxi which takes 17 min and costs £21 - £26.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Watmos Homes and arriving at Chase Terrace Academy. Services depart every 30 min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 40 min.
The distance between Walsall and Burntwood is 10 miles. The road distance is 9 miles.
The best way to get from Walsall to Burntwood without a car is to line 8 bus which takes 40 min and costs £2 - £4.
The line 8 bus from Watmos Homes to Chase Terrace Academy takes 40 min including transfers and departs every 30 minutes.
Walsall to Burntwood bus services, operated by NX West Midlands, depart from Watmos Homes station.
Walsall to Burntwood bus services, operated by NX West Midlands, arrive at Chase Terrace Academy station.
Yes, the driving distance between Walsall to Burntwood is 9 miles. It takes approximately 17 min to drive from Walsall to Burntwood.
